    James Tillis lost to Weaver, Thomas, Page, Witherspoon, Coetzee, Tyson, Bruno, Holyfield, and Morrison... 9 different world champs!

    Holyfield lost to Bowe x2, Moorer, Lewis, Ruiz, Byrd, Toney, Ibragimov, and Valuev... 8 different world champs, 9 losses... and 2 draws.

    Bert Cooper lost to Foreman, Mercer, Bowe, Holyfield, Moorer, Weaver, Sanders, and Byrd... 8 different world champs.

    Harold Brazier lost to 7

    Reggie Strickland lost to 6... surprisingly.

    Jerry Quarry lost to Ellis, Frazier x2, Ali x2, and Norton... he also drew with Patterson... 6 losses and a draw.
